Orioles shortstop J.J. Hardy is still recovering from a strained left oblique.
Baltimore manager Buck Showalter said Hardy took "15 dry swings; 25 off the tee with no problems, which is something he hasn't done; threw it 120 feet; and ran sprints."
Hardy was expected to hit soft toss and take grounders Friday in Sarasota.
No timetable is set for his return.
